#b414b2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b414b2 is composed of 70.6% red, 7.8%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88.9% magenta, 1.1%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 300.8 degrees, a saturation of 80% and a lightness of 39.2%. #b414b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ff28ff with #690065.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

#b414b2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b414b2 has RGB values of R:180, G:20,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.89, Y:0.01,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11801778.
